The balanced equations of each level: easy, medium, and hard is solved below:
Easy
1. 2K + Br₂ → 2KBr
2. 4Sb + 3O2 → Sb₄O₆
Medium
1. 2Na + 2H₂O → 2NaOH + H₂
2. 2KNO₃ → 2KNO₂ + O₂
Hard
1. 4NH₃ + 5O₂ → 4NO + 6H₂O
2. C₂H₅OH + 3O₂ → 2CO₂ + 3H₂O
